Kodeora ("we," "us," or "our") operates the KidsPlay - YouTube for Kids application (the "App") for macOS. This Privacy Policy explains how we collect, use, and protect information when you use our App.
KidsPlay is designed for children ages 2-8 and is intended to be set up and supervised by a parent or legal guardian. We are committed to protecting the privacy of children and comply with the Children's Online Privacy Protection Act (COPPA) and other applicable privacy laws.
1. Information We Collect
1.1 Information We Do NOT Collect
KidsPlay is designed with privacy as a core principle. We do not collect:
- Names, email addresses, or other personal identifying information
- Photos, videos, or audio recordings
- Location data or GPS coordinates
- Contacts, calendars, or other device data
- Browsing history outside the App
- User accounts or login credentials (no account system exists)
- Advertising identifiers or tracking data
1.2 Data Stored Locally on Your Device
The following data is stored locally on your Mac only and is never transmitted to our servers or any third party:
- Child profiles: First name (or nickname), age, and avatar selection created by the parent
- Parental settings: PIN code, screen time limits, content restrictions, and schedule preferences
- Watch history: Video titles, channels, dates, and durations viewed within the App
- App preferences: Sound effect selections, volume settings, and UI preferences
This data remains entirely on your device. You can delete it at any time by removing profiles within the App or by deleting the App from your Mac.
1.3 Purchase Information
If you purchase a subscription (KidsPlay Pro), the transaction is processed entirely by Apple through the App Store and StoreKit. We receive only:
- A confirmation that a valid subscription exists (active/expired status)
- The subscription type (Annual or Lifetime)
We do not receive or store your name, payment card details, billing address, Apple ID, or any other financial information. All payment data is handled by Apple under Apple's Privacy Policy.
2. Children's Privacy (COPPA Compliance)
KidsPlay is designed for use by children ages 2-8 under parental supervision. We take children's privacy seriously:
- No data collection from children. The App does not collect any personal information from children. All data is stored locally and controlled by the parent.
- No accounts or registration. Children do not create accounts, provide email addresses, or enter any personal information.
- No behavioral tracking. We do not track, profile, or serve targeted advertising to children.
- No social features. There are no comments, messaging, user-generated content, live chat, or any form of communication within the App.
- No external links. The kids' interface does not contain links to external websites or third-party apps.
- Parental control. All settings, profiles, and content controls are managed by the parent behind a secure 4-digit PIN.

3. YouTube Kids Content
KidsPlay displays YouTube Kids video content through embedded web views. When your child watches videos:
- Video content is loaded directly from YouTube's servers via embedded player URLs
- YouTube may collect standard technical data (such as IP address and device type) as part of serving video content, governed by Google's Privacy Policy
- KidsPlay does not have access to or control over any data YouTube may collect during video playback
- We use content rule lists to block advertisements within the embedded player
- YouTube search within the App (when enabled by parents) uses YouTube's safe search mode
We curate and filter content categories to provide age-appropriate videos, but we do not control YouTube's content library. Parents can further restrict available categories through parental controls.

5. Data Storage and Security
- Local storage only. All App data is stored on your device using macOS standard storage mechanisms (UserDefaults, local files). No data is transmitted to remote servers operated by Kodeora.
- No cloud sync. Profile data, watch history, and settings are not synced to iCloud or any cloud service.
- PIN protection. Parental settings are protected behind a 4-digit PIN code stored locally on the device.
- Deletion. All locally stored data can be deleted by removing child profiles within the App or by uninstalling the App from your Mac.
6. Parental Controls
KidsPlay provides comprehensive parental controls that allow parents to:
- Set daily screen time limits and viewing schedules
- Enable or disable search functionality
- Control which content categories are accessible
- Review watch history per child profile
- Set volume limits
- Create and manage up to 5 individual child profiles
All parental controls are accessible only after entering a 4-digit PIN set by the parent during initial setup.
